01
Interfaces before implementation
The contract between parts matters more than the parts themselves. Defining clean boundaries early is the only way to manage complexity at scale — in software and on silicon equally.
02
Physics doesn't negotiate
EMC, thermal behaviour, mechanical stress — these are dimensions of the design space from the first sketch. They don't become cheaper to fix the later you find them.
03
Complexity compounds
Five subsystems with three states each isn't fifteen configurations — it's 243. System thinking means accounting for how interactions multiply before they become failures in the field.
